5 out of 5 stars What A Treat!.......'Milagro' Suite Included Too!.......2005-08-23

This review refers to the CD of "Migration/Dave Grusin"

If you are a fan of the film "The Milagro Beanfield War", and it's wonderful soundtrack, and have been looking for it's music on CD, you will find it here included in this fabulous jazzy delight from Dave Grusin.

Every track is a real treat for fans of Grusin and Jazz, as well as the film. An all instrumental, upbeat, light and airy feel, will have you replaying this CD over and over. These fabulous arrangements with Grusin on keyboards, feature some great musicians, including Branford Marsalis on Soprano Sax on "Punta Del Soul", and Tenor Sax on "Dancing in the Township" and a rousing "T.K.O." Other tracks included are "Southwest Passage", "Western Women", a wonderful rendition of "In the Middle of the Night", and a sweet and refreshing "Polina", featuring Hugh Masekela on Flugelhorn.

The Suite from the "Milagro Beanfiled War" is the icing on the cake. It's a wonderful southwest feel with "Lupita", "Coyote Angel"(this was definitive of this feel good film), "Pistolero", "Milagro" and "Fiesta".

There are a 14 delicious tracks in all. The first 9 all run a really good length, from 4 minutes to almost 7 minutes each. The Suite from Milagro has shorter but most enjoyable tracks that flow nicely. A fine quality recording that will give you a lift on long drives or around the house or office. A booklet with all credits is included.

Amazon.com

A reputation as a songwriter's songwriter ensures that a troubadour enjoys the highest respect among his peers while receiving minuscule attention from the public at large. Over a career spanning three decades, David Olney has seen his songs recorded by the likes of Emmylou Harris (who praises him in this CD's liner notes), Steve Earle, and Johnny Cash, while resolutely resisting any commercial formula or compromise. The musical settings here range from the flamenco tinge of the opening "The Song," a meditation on the carpentry of songwriting, to the Brecht-like waltz of "My Lovely Assistant" and the raucous rock of "Upside Down." Both "Lenora" and "All the Same to Me" reconfirm Olney as a kindred spirit to the late Townes Van Zandt. Whatever Olney's voice lacks in supple subtlety is offset by the depth of his expressive conviction. Artists looking for fresh material to record will find a country classic in "No One Knows What Love Is," the highlight of an album that explores the essence of song, the mystery of romance, and the relationship between the two. --Don McLeese

        Album Details

        The Third Album from the Michigan Band that Featured a Young Ted Nugent on Guitar and Primary Songwriter. The Band's Immediate Predecessor, "Journey to the Center of Your Mind", Had Spawned a Fanbase Among Psychedelic Music Lovers. For this Outing Though, Nugent Came Up with Songs that were a Less Spacey and More Roots Oriented. Perhaps Most Surprising is their Cover of Frankie Lymon and the Teenagers' "i'm Not a Juvenile Delinquent". Nugent's Own Love of Hunting Made an Early Appearance with "Loaded for Bear", an Aspect of his Life that Would Bring Him Fame Later in Life. This Edition Adds Two Tracks Not Present on the Original LP: "j.b. Special" and "Sobbin in My Mug of Beer".
